在跟着B站韩顺平的教程学习,笔记大多是他的课程内容的(少部分加了自己的想法),方便复习,以及希望有大佬看到能在评论区帮我补充。
1 接口不能被实例化(无构造器)
2 接口中的所有方法都是 public方法, 接口中的抽象方法可以不用abstract修饰。
即 public 和 abstract 可以省略不写,系统默认有。
3 一个普通类实现接口,就必须实现该接口的所有方法。
4 抽象类实现接口,可以不用实现接口的方法。
5 一个类可以同时实现多个接口
6 接口中的属性是能是 public static final 的 ,而且这三个关键字可以不写,系统默认有。
7 接口中属性的访问形式,接口名.属性名
8 接口不可以继承类,但是可以继承多个接口。
9 接口的修饰符只能是public和默认不写,这点和属性一样